EMA to organise CTIS programme training for non-commercial operators

21.12.2020

The European Medicines Agency will organise a two-day training course for non-commercial operators on the use of the CTIS (Clinical Trial Information System) programme. The CTIS programme is an e-service and a database maintained by the EMA that is due to be ready for implementation at the end of 2021.  In the future, clinical trials on medicinal products will be submitted to authorities for evaluation through the system.

The training days planned by the EMA are:

* 22 February 2021, Topic: CTIS functionalities – how to submit and manage a Clinical Trial Application, and

* 4 March 2021, Topic: User management and registrations, Q&A. 

Further information on the training will be available on the EMA Events website closer to the date
